Key Considerations for Choosing an Online Broker
Fees
It's essential to understand the fee structure of any broker you consider. Look for brokers with low or no trading commissions and minimal account maintenance fees.
Investment Options
Since you are investing under $1,000, you should choose a broker that offers a variety of investment options, including stocks, ETFs, and mutual funds that allow for fractional shares.
Account Minimums
Many brokers have account minimums that can be prohibitive for small investors. Finding a broker with no minimum deposit requirement is beneficial.
Platform Usability
A user-friendly platform is vital, especially for beginners. Look for brokers that provide educational resources and easy navigation.
Recommended Brokers
Broker 1: Robinhood
Robinhood is an excellent choice for investors with less than $1,000 due to its commission-free trades and no account minimums.
Broker 2: Webull
Webull offers commission-free trades, advanced trading tools, and no minimum deposit, making it suitable for novice investors.

Benefits and Potential Pitfalls
Benefits
Low costs: Both brokers offer commission-free trading.
Accessibility: No minimum deposit required enables small investments.
Variety: Access to multiple investment vehicles, including stocks and ETFs.
Potential Pitfalls
Limited research tools: Some platforms may not offer in-depth analysis features.
Lack of customer support: As these are primarily digital platforms, personal support may be limited.
Tips and Tricks
Start with ETFs: They offer diversification without needing a large capital outlay.
Take advantage of educational resources: Both Robinhood and Webull provide tutorials and articles.
Set realistic goals: Understand that building your portfolio takes time and patience.
Regularly review your investments: This helps you stay informed and adjust your strategy as needed.
